I hemmaserver-labb och klusterberäkning finns det entusiaster som älskar att utforska möjligheterna och tänja på gränserna för vad som kan uppnås med kompakta enheter. Renée, en passionerad tekniknörd och ZimaBoard-entusiast, gav sig in i ett superklusterprojekt som visade kraften och mångsidigheten hos dessa enkortsdatorer.
I den här artikeln pratar vi med Renée och fördjupar oss i hennes resa, från målen och utmaningarna i projektet till lärdomarna och framtidsplanerna för detta imponerande ZimaBoard-kluster.
Nedan följer de superprojekten:

Avsnitt 1: Att lära känna
Intervjuad: Renée
1. Kan du berätta lite om dig själv och din bakgrund?
Renée: Hej världen, jag heter Renée. Att kalla mig en nörd är en underdrift. Jag älskar science fiction och att titta på saker och försöka förstå hur de fungerar. Jag har alltid varit typen som mekar och utforskar vad som fungerar och vad som inte gör det. Jag plockar isär och bygger om för att se om jag kan göra förbättringar.
2. Hur kom du först i kontakt med ZimaBoard och dess community?
Renée: Jag ville fördjupa mig i klusterberäkning. När jag såg ‘Raid Owl’ bygga ett hyperkonvergerat kluster blev jag genast förälskad. Det var PRECIS vad jag letade efter – det uppfyllde mina behov och de flesta av mina önskemål.
3. Vad inspirerade dig att börja arbeta med enkortsdator-servrar?
Renée: Om vi går långt tillbaka i min bakgrund älskade jag att titta på USS Enterprise NCC-1701-D och dyka ner i den tekniska manualen, särskilt hur datasystemet fungerade. De hade något som kallades Isolinear-chips, som var enkortsdatorer i en klusteruppsättning, löst beskrivet på 1980-talet. En av mina första erfarenheter var med en Raspberry Pi Zero, som följde med gratis i ett nummer av Raspi Magazine. Jag arbetar med dedikerade programmerbara logikkontroller för industriellt bruk och var skeptisk till en början. Men jag blev förvånad över kapaciteten hos Raspberry Pi Zero och insåg att detta lilla steg kunde växa till något mycket större.
Avsnitt 2: ZimaBoard Superklusterprojektet
Intervjuad: Renée


1. Kan du ge oss en översikt över ditt superklusterprojekt? Vad var ditt huvudmål?
Renée: Min nuvarande uppsättning består av 6 ZimaBoards (5 som master-noder, 1 som lastbalanserare) och 20 Raspberry Pis som agentnoder. Jag gillar att arbeta med K3S och Rancher, men är öppen för att prova annan mjukvarustyrning. Jag ville skapa en rackmonterad lösning med gott om lagring och energieffektivitet.
För att uppnå detta installerade jag en Meanwell-strömförsörjning och använde en tom rackmonterad hylla med egna modifieringar. Med denna uppsättning ville jag få praktisk erfarenhet av nätverksinfrastruktur och cybersäkerhet, samtidigt som jag säkerställde en stabil produktionsserver för min 3-2-1-backupstruktur.
2. Varför valde du ZimaBoard för detta projekt?
Renée: Jag beställde initialt 5 ZimaBoards 832 med specifika mål i åtanke. Jag ville ha energieffektivitet, låg kostnad, inbyggt lagringsminne, minst 2 nätverksportar, USB 3.0, enkel återställningsmöjlighet, virtualiseringstrådar, x86-arkitektur och SSD- eller NVMe-utbyggnad. ZimaBoards uppfyllde alla dessa kriterier och var dessutom kostnadseffektiva för mitt hemmlabb.
3. Kan du beskriva processen för att sätta upp superklustret? Vilka var huvudstegen och utmaningarna?
Renée: Att sätta upp superklustret innebar infrastrukturuppsättning, inklusive en lastbalanserare och en NTP-server. Det var avgörande att ha dedikerade klusternätverk för att säkerställa smidig kommunikation mellan noderna. Utmaningarna inkluderade att hantera nätverkssaturation med flera noder, konfigurera separata switchar för kontroll-, kommunikations- och lagringsnätverk samt hantera resilveringsprocessen i Ceph eller Longhorn.
Jag använde 2,5G expansionskort för dedikerad lagringsnätverk och följde en systematisk process för att installera virtualiseringsplattformen, klustra servernoderna och distribuera agentnoder.
Avsnitt 3: Projektets påverkan och fördelar
Intervjuad: Renée

1. Vilka är de viktigaste fördelarna du upplevt med att använda ZimaBoards för ditt superkluster?
Renée: ZimaBoards erbjuder en förvånansvärt stor kapacitet för sin storlek och kostnad. De ger energieffektivitet, låg strömförbrukning och kan hantera olika arbetsbelastningar. Det inbyggda lagringsminnet och möjligheten till SSD- eller NVMe-utbyggnad säkerställer tillräcklig lagring för mitt klusterbehov. ZimaBoards har också bättre nätverksmöjligheter jämfört med liknande alternativ i denna prisklass.
2. Hur har detta superklusterprojekt påverkat din lärande och kompetensutveckling?
Renée: Projektet har varit en enorm lärorik erfarenhet. Jag har fått praktisk erfarenhet av klusterlagring, nätverkssaturation och lastbalansering. Processen att sätta upp och underhålla superklustret har låtit mig utveckla mina färdigheter inom nätverksinfrastruktur, cybersäkerhet och klusterhantering. Det har breddat min kunskap och förståelse för distribuerade datorsystem.

Avsnitt 4: Framtidsplaner och råd
Intervjuad: Renée
1. Vad är dina planer för framtiden för ditt superklusterprojekt?
Renée: Mina omedelbara planer är att stabilisera den nuvarande uppsättningen och integrera den i min produktionsmiljö. Jag vill optimera klustrets prestanda och utöka dess kapacitet, till exempel genom att utforska möjligheterna med containerbaserad distribution. På lång sikt siktar jag på att använda detta kluster som en plattform för forskning och experiment inom olika områden, inklusive artificiell intelligens och dataanalys.
2. Vilket råd skulle du ge till andra som är intresserade av att bygga egna superkluster med ZimaBoards?
Renée: Var inte rädd för att prova olika konfigurationer och uppsättningar. Håll din produktionsmiljö separat från din testmiljö för att undvika störningar. Omfamna lärandeprocessen och var öppen för kontinuerlig förbättring. ZimaBoards är mer kapabla än de kan verka på papper, så underskatta inte deras potential. Slutligen, utforska möjligheterna med containerisering för att dra nytta av modulär distribution.
Slutsats:
Renées resa med att bygga ett superkluster med ZimaBoards visar potentialen och mångsidigheten hos dessa enkortsdatorer. Projektet understryker vikten av experimenterande, kontinuerligt lärande och att tänja på gränserna för vad dessa kompakta enheter kan åstadkomma.
Renées insikter och råd ger värdefull inspiration till ZimaBoard-communityn och uppmuntrar andra att utforska möjligheterna med klusterberäkning med dessa kostnadseffektiva och kapabla kort.
Gå med i IceWhale-communityn på Discord för att lära dig mer om Geekers och deras superprojekt. Du kan också hitta Renée på https://kessen.tech
Zima Kampanjnav
Mer att läsa

IceWhale Technology lanserar ZimaCube 2: En kraftfull lösning för självhosting
IceWhales ZimaCube 2 är en öppen plattform för självhosting med Intel 12:e generationen, dubbla PCIe, Thunderbolt 4 och ZimaOS, tillgänglig i 3 konfigurationer och...

Vad hände när AI tog över en ZimaBoard 2
Den här artikeln utforskar hur en skapare använde ZimaBoard 2 för att köra en loopande AI-agent i Linux, och avslöjar både möjligheterna och begränsningarna...

3 verkliga incidenter som avslöjade dolda hot i mitt smarta hemnätverk
På ZimaSpace handlar allt om att utrusta skapare, hobbyfixare och homelab-entusiaster med kompakt men ändå kraftfull hårdvara som kan köras dygnet runt utan att...
